According to jp.motorsport.com,
Honda had examine FR layout for NSX-GT after removing hybrid system.
There was a room for NRE in front of the NSX-GT.
However, it doesn't link to the Honda's business.
So Honda maintained MR layout.
Masashi Yamamoto accepts that it was a bad decision for removing hybrid system.
He feels sorry that Honda drivers can't compete in the equal condition.
